The Role
As a Senior Relationship Manager at Praetura, you will play a key role in managing a portfolio of asset-based lending and invoice finance clients, delivering excellent client service while ensuring robust risk management throughout the client lifecycle.
Working closely with the Relationship Director and wider Praetura team, you will build strong, trusted relationships with clients, support new business opportunities and use your commercial and financial expertise to identify trends, manage risk and drive positive outcomes across your portfolio.
We’re looking for somebody who can combine strong relationship management with sound commercial judgement, who is confident making decisions and influencing others, and who will help share best practice and contribute to the continued growth of the business.
Key aspects of the role include
- To ensure the security and profitability of Praetura through efficient and effective monitoring of an allocated portfolio of asset-based lending and invoice finance clients, analysing key trends and taking appropriate action where required
- To maintain excellent standards of client service and establish strong, professional and effective relationships across the allocated portfolio
- To ensure the transition from prospect to client is managed effectively alongside the sales and underwriting teams, ensuring an accurate and positive experience for new clients
- To support new business activity through Introducer and Prospect visits, supporting the sales team and contributing to effective, high-quality underwriting
- To ensure the recovery of Praetura advances in the event of client failure, acting speedily and professionally through recovery of the sales ledger and other security where required, liaising with panel solicitors and insolvency practitioners as appropriate
- To represent the interests of Praetura both internally and externally, providing flexible support across the business as required
- To ensure appropriate practices and procedures are followed to protect the security of the portfolio and that security is maintained at all times within Praetura systems
- To agree appropriate operational and procedural arrangements with clients within Praetura's service offering parameters, setting operational and facility targets and conditions where appropriate
- To monitor, review and approve funding within delegated authority levels and agreed parameters, recommending changes where appropriate
- To review client performance regularly, including health checks and client reviews, identifying any remedial action required and ensuring agreed actions are followed through
- To ensure best practice is shared and implemented across Praetura, contributing ideas and expertise to support continuous improvement
- To use strong financial awareness and analysis of management information and client projections to support sound commercial and risk-based decision making
- To build effective relationships across Praetura and act as a positive influence, sharing knowledge, ideas and successes with colleagues
Experience and Skills
- Experience in a similar Relationship Management role within commercial finance, invoice finance or asset-based lending
- Strong financial awareness, with the ability to analyse management information, financial performance and client projections
- Strong understanding of risk management and the ability to exercise sound commercial judgement
- Excellent communication and relationship-building skills, with a strong customer service focus
- Confident, decisive and influential, with the ability to make well-informed decisions and challenge where appropriate
- Commercially aware with strong problem-solving skills and a results-oriented approach
- Ability to build relationships, influence stakeholders and support colleagues through sharing knowledge and best practice
- Strong knowledge of Praetura and Group products, with the ability to identify cross-selling opportunities
- Highly organised, with strong planning, time management and attention to detail
- Assertive, tenacious and resilient, with the ability to manage challenging situations professionally
- Ability to lead by example and demonstrate a collaborative approach to achieving team and business objectives
